AI in Medical Diagnostics
One of the most significant impacts of AI in health care is in the realm of medical diagnostics. AI-powered apps like IBM Watson Health and wellness and PathAI utilize machine learning algorithms to analyze clinical images and person information, supplying precise and timely diagnoses. IBM Watson Wellness, as an example, utilizes AI to examine large amounts of medical literary works, scientific trial information, and person records to assist medical professionals in identifying diseases and suggesting treatment options.
PathAI utilizes AI to improve the precision of pathology diagnoses. The application's algorithms evaluate cells samples to identify irregularities and give insights right into illness development. By enhancing analysis precision, PathAI aids pathologists make informed choices and boost patient end results.
AI in Personalized Treatment Strategies
AI applications are also transforming therapy planning by offering customized treatment based on private client information. Applications like Tempus and Flatiron Health utilize AI to examine individual documents, genetic info, and professional information to advise tailored treatment plans. Tempus, for example, uses AI to evaluate molecular and scientific information to determine the most efficient therapies for cancer clients. The app's algorithms help oncologists create personalized treatment plans that enhance client outcomes.
Flatiron Health uses a similar approach, using AI to assess real-world individual data and generate understandings right into treatment performance. The app's AI-driven system assists oncologists identify the most effective therapy options for their people, enhancing care and end results.
AI in Predictive Analytics
Predictive analytics is an additional area where AI applications are making a considerable impact in medical care. Tools like Health Driver and KenSci utilize AI to forecast individual end results and determine potential threats. Health and wellness Stimulant, for example, makes use of machine learning algorithms to analyze person information and predict readmission dangers, aiding doctor develop treatment strategies to minimize readmissions.
KenSci uses AI to predict illness development and recognize people at risk of establishing persistent problems. The application's formulas assess professional, group, and way of living information to provide actionable insights that help healthcare providers implement preventive measures and improve individual end results.

AI in Medicine Exploration and Advancement
AI apps are likewise transforming drug discovery and growth. Devices like Atomwise and BenevolentAI utilize AI to examine large amounts of clinical information and identify possible medication candidates. Atomwise, for example, makes use of artificial intelligence algorithms to analyze molecular frameworks and predict the effectiveness of possible medication compounds. The application's AI-driven technique accelerates the medicine discovery procedure and raises the chance of finding reliable treatments.
BenevolentAI utilizes a similar strategy, using AI to assess scientific literary works, clinical test data, and genetic details to identify brand-new medicine targets and predict treatment results. The app's AI algorithms assist scientists develop brand-new medicines more effectively, lowering the time and price related to drug advancement.

AI in Mental Health
AI apps are additionally making significant strides in the area of mental wellness. Apps like Woebot and Wysa utilize AI to give mental health and wellness assistance and therapy. Woebot, for instance, makes use of natural language processing (NLP) to involve users in discussions and give cognitive-behavioral therapy (CBT) techniques. The app's AI-driven technique supplies personalized mental health support, aiding customers take care of stress and anxiety, anxiety, and depression.
Wysa utilizes a similar method, making use of AI to give psychological health support via chat-based treatment. The app's AI algorithms evaluate user input and offer individualized dealing approaches and workouts. By supplying easily accessible and customized psychological health support, these AI apps help customers boost their psychological well-being.
